(This Case has been heard through video conferencing) This Criminal Miscellaneous Petition has been filed by the petitioner/accused, seeking suspension of sentence of imprisonment imposed on the petitioner by the learned IV Additional City Civil and Sessions Court, Chennai by order dated 08.10.2021 in C.A.No.7 of 2016 confirming the conviction and modifying the sentence by the judgment dated 09.12.2015 in C.C.No.3690 of 2014 on the file of the Learned III Metropolitan Magistrate, George Town, Chennai 600 015.
2. In and by the judgment of the trial court, the Petitioner was convicted and sentenced to undergo one year R.I. and to pay a fine of Rs.5000/- and in default to undergo one month S.I. for the offence
under section 304-A IPC and for the offence under section 184 of M.V. Act, convicted and sentenced to pay a fine of Rs.1000/- and in default to undergo two weeks S.I. On appeal, the Appellate Court dismissed the appeal, confirming the conviction and sentence passed by the trial court and modifying the sentence for the offence under section 304A IPC alone to six months R.I. and against which, the present revision has been filed.
3. Learned counsel for the petitioner would submit that according to the rough sketch, the incident had happened below the overbridge where there was a blind spot. The victim aged 80 years old lady had crossed the road where there was no pedestrian crossing. According to the learned counsel for the Petitioner/accused, there are arguable points available in the Criminal revision Case, which is not likely to be taken for final hearing in the near future and the Petitioner has got a fair chance of succeeding in the Criminal revision Case and hence, the sentence imposed against the Petitioner may be suspended and he may be enlarged on bail.
4.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and perused the materials on record.
5. Considering the facts and circumstances of the case and also considering the submissions of the learned counsel for the petitioner, this Court is of the view that the sentence of imprisonment can be suspended on certain conditions. Accordingly, till the disposal of the Criminal revision, the reliefs of suspension of sentence and bail are granted, on the following conditions :- i. The petitioner/accused shall execute own bond for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ten Thousand only), before the Superintendent of the concerned prison/Jailor concerned, in which the petitioner has been confined and thereafter, on his release, the petitioner shall execute two sureties for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ten Thousand only), each for a like sum to the satisfaction of the learned III Metropolitan Magistrate, George Town, Chennai, within 15 days from the date of commencement of the court's normal functioning, failing which the bail granted by this court shall stand dismissed automatically and on further condition that:
ii. The petitioner shall appear before the Trial Court on the first working day of every English Calendar month at 10.30 a.m., until further orders.
